control arm strut
The control arm strut represents a crucial suspension component that connects the vehicle's chassis to the wheel hub assembly, providing essential structural support and steering control. This sophisticated automotive part serves as the primary link between the vehicle's body and its wheels, enabling smooth navigation while maintaining optimal tire contact with the road surface. The control arm strut integrates seamlessly with the suspension system, working in conjunction with springs, shock absorbers, and other components to deliver superior ride quality and handling performance. Modern control arm strut designs incorporate advanced engineering principles to accommodate various driving conditions, from urban commuting to highway cruising. The component features precision-manufactured mounting points that secure firmly to the vehicle's frame, ensuring reliable operation under diverse load conditions. Its robust construction typically utilizes high-strength steel or aluminum alloy materials, providing exceptional durability while minimizing weight impact on overall vehicle performance. The control arm strut assembly includes strategically positioned bushings and joints that absorb vibrations and allow controlled movement during suspension travel. These components work together to maintain proper wheel alignment, prevent excessive tire wear, and enhance overall vehicle stability.
